    Located in Lawrence, Kansas, Haskell Indian Nations University is a prominent educational institution focusing on Native American cultures and traditions. The university campus sits on a beautiful 300-acre site along the picturesque Kansas River. Surrounded by lush green spaces and natural landscapes, Haskell offers a serene and peaceful environment for studying and learning.

  • Reasons to Visit

    Haskell Indian Nations University is not only an educational institution but also a cultural hub that promotes the preservation and celebration of Native American heritage. Visitors have the opportunity to immerse themselves in the rich traditions, art, and music of various Native American tribes. The university often hosts cultural events, powwows, and exhibitions that showcase the vibrant Native American culture.
